Diallylamine Hydrochloride
Diallylamine Hydrochloride is a high-purity, polymer-grade cationic monomer, distinguished by its high charge density. Its versatility stems from the presence of vinyl double bonds, enabling various polymerization reactions to form homopolymers and copolymers. This monomer is stable, non-hydrolyzing, non-flammable, and possesses low toxicity, making it a safe and effective component in numerous industrial processes.

Key Applications
Pharmaceutical Intermediates
Diallylamine hydrochloride is a key component in synthesizing various pharmaceutical compounds, acting as a crucial building block in drug development processes.
Textile Dyeing Auxiliaries
Used as an aldehyde-free fixing agent, it significantly improves the color fastness of fabrics, enhancing their durability and appearance after washing and exposure to light.
Papermaking Chemicals
It functions effectively as a retention and drainage aid, improving paper quality and production efficiency. It also contributes to paper coating, providing antistatic properties.
Oilfield Chemicals
Its application as a cationic additive in oilfield operations, such as clay stabilization and in fracturing fluids, enhances extraction and well performance.
